개발자
aws elastic beanstalk을 사용 중인데 disk full 에러가 나면서 인스턴스가 죽더라구요. 혹시 disk full 에러가 왜 나는지 아시는분 계신가요? 또는 비슷한 에러를 만나보신분 계신 분 계신가요? 에러 로그는 단순히 "no space left on device"라고 뜨는것 같아요.
답변 1
인기 답변
안녕하세요! 질문자님의 서버 구성?을 정확히 알지 못해서 명확한 답변을 드리기는 힘들 것 같습니다. 우선 eb 자체에서 로그를 쌓는걸로 알고 있어요. - https://docs.aws.amazon.com/elasticbeanstalk/latest/dg/using-features.logging.html 개인적인 경험으로는 elastic beanstalk에서 요청 log를 잘 쌓고 있다가 disk가 거의 꽉찬 시점에 큰 요청이 들어오면 해당 log를 disk에 쌓지 못해서 죽은 경험은 있습니다. 정확히는 nginx 요청이 버퍼에서 처리 못할 정도면 disk를 쓰려고하는데, 요청 자체가 너무 크고 disk도 거의 꽉찬 시점이라 disk full 에러가 나더라구요. 자세한건 질문자님의 서버 구성, 스펙, 설정에 따라서 다를것 같고 어떤 상황에서 disk full 에러가 나는지 알 수 있으면 좋을 것 같습니다 :)
익명
작성자
2023년 03월 22일
답변 감사합니다. 로그 파일 문제가 맞았던 것 같습니다. 한번 비우고 다시 구동하니까 됐어요.
지금 가입하면 모든 질문의 답변을 볼 수 있어요!
현직자들의 명쾌한 답변을 얻을 수 있어요.
이미 회원이신가요?
지금 가입하면 모든 질문의 답변을 볼 수 있어요!